Lawrence E. Page Lawrence E. Page was the founder of Google LLC, where he held the title of Chief Executive Officer & Director from 2011 to 2015, founded in 1998. Mr. Page is the founder of Alphabet, Inc., where he currently holds the title of Director since 2019, founded in 2015. Page is currently the Director of the National Academy of Engineering since 2004 and a Trustee of the X PRIZE Foundation. Education includes a graduate degree from Stanford University, conferred in 1998, and an undergraduate degree from the University of Michigan, conferred in 1995.
Sundar Pichai Sundar Pichai was the founder of Pie.co Pte Ltd. (2013) and served as Chief Executive Officer. Current jobs include Chief Executive Officer & Director at Google LLC, Chief Executive Officer at Android, Inc. (2013), Chief Executive Officer & Director at Alphabet, Inc. (2019), and Senior Vice President at GV Management Co. LLC. Former jobs include Independent Director at Jive Software, Inc. (2011-2013), Director at Magic Leap, Inc., Principal at Applied Materials, Inc., Principal at McKinsey & Co., Inc., and Advisor at CapitalG Management Co. LLC. Education includes a graduate degree from Stanford University, an undergraduate degree from Indian Institute of Technology Kharagpur, and an MBA from The Wharton School of the University of Pennsylvania.

John LeRoy Hennessy John LeRoy Hennessy was the founder of MIPS Technologies, Inc. (1984) and Qualcomm Atheros, Inc. (1998) with the title of Chairman. Current jobs include Chairman at Alphabet, Inc. (2018), Professor & Shriram Director at Stanford University School of Engineering (2000), Director at Chan Zuckerberg Biohub, Trustee at Gordon & Betty Moore Foundation (2012), Member at National Academy of Sciences, Member at National Academy of Engineering, and Trustee at The Queen Elizabeth Prize for Engineering Foundation. Former jobs include Independent Director at Cisco Systems, Inc. (2002-2018) and President at Stanford University (2000-2016). Education includes graduate and doctorate degrees from Stony Brook University and an undergraduate degree from Villanova University.
Sergey Mikhaylovich Brin Sergey Mikhaylovich Brin is the founder of Bayshore Global Management LLC, founded in 2006; Google LLC, founded in 1998, where he holds the title of Director since 2015; and Alphabet, Inc., founded in 2015, where he holds the title of Director since 2019. Mr. Brin is a member of the National Academy of Engineering. Mr. Brin attended Stanford University, where he received a graduate degree in 1995, and the University of Maryland, where he received an undergraduate degree in 1993.
